Google Arcola is an AI data center operated by Google, located in the United States (42575 Arcola Blvd, Sterling, VA 20166).

The site holds roughly 157,150 H100-equivalents of AI compute. It draws about 77 MW of power. Building and equipping it represents an estimated $2.9B of capital in 2025 dollars.

These figures are modelled estimates, not disclosures: Epoch AI derives them from permits, satellite imagery and reported spending, with an uncertainty of roughly 1.4x to 1.6x depending on the metric.
